By Plane
Aer Arann Islands, a friendly and flexible little airline, flies daily from Connemara Re-
gional Airport, stopping at all three islands (3/day, up to 11/day in peak season, €23 one-
way (when boating back), €45 round-trip, groups of 4 or more pay €40 each, 10-minute
flight, tel. 091/593-034, www.aerarannislands.ie , aerarann@iol.ie ). These eight-seat
planesgetbookedup—reservetwoorthreedaysinadvancewithacreditcard.Connemara
Regional Airport is 20 slow miles west of Galway—allow 45 minutes for the drive,
plus 30 minutes to check in before the scheduled departure. A minibus shuttle—€3 one-
way—runs from Victoria Hotel off Eyre Square in Galway an hour before each flight. Be
sure to reserve a space on the shuttle bus at the same time you book your flight. The Kil-
ronan airport on Inishmore is minuscule. A minibus shuttle travels the two miles between
the airport and Kilronan (buses stop at Aran Fisherman restaurant) and costs €5 round-
trip.
In July and August, a sightseeing-only Aer Arann flight leaves from the same airport at
12:00 each day. You'll fly above all three Aran Islands with an extra swoop past the Cliffs
of Moher (€55, 30 minutes, may not go if not enough people sign up).
